Not Your Average Chemistry Lab Setup
The chemistry joke here is absolutely brilliant! Caesium fluoride (CsF) is highly reactive and extremely hygroscopic (absorbs moisture aggressively). In labs, we keep it in tiny sealed containers because even a "concerningly large sample" would be dangerous. Meanwhile, the humble watch glass is just a small concave dish used for evaporation or holding small amounts of substances—definitely NOT suitable for dangerous compounds!
